Tank: 25" * 20" * 27" - 55G Sump: 25" * 10" * 14" - 10 G Its a Deltec MicroSystems Sump, you can see pictures of it in here: Deltec Sump Microsystem It have an Deltec Skimmer inside, similar to an AP525. Water Circulation: Vortech MP10 + Koralia 3 Return: Eheim Compact 2000 Heater: Jagger 200W Light: 5 Par38 bulbs (2 RapidLeds and 3 Ecoxotics) Rock: 12lbs of live rock + 12lbs of dead rock. Carib Sea sugar size sand - About 2" Water change: 10% every week with natural water. Some photos: Tank Landscape 2 days ago, the Par38 lamps arrived...
